Zee formed in 2002 with Zack Evans on vocals and guitar, Ethan James on bass, and Matt Johnson on drums. They put out their first album in 2005, which included the song "Against the Odds." Emily Carter joined on keyboards in 2007, and Chris Mason came aboard as lead guitarist in 2012.
Their catalog includes albums like "Unbreakable" from 2007, "Rise" from 2010, and "Phoenix" from 2015. Song titles like "Voices," "Blue Room In Venice," and "Confusion" show up across their work.
In 2012, Zack Evans was involved in a drunk driving incident that drew public attention. The band addressed it directly and kept recording, with albums following in 2018 and 2021.
